What are Online Casinos?
Online casinos are websites or apps that simulate the experience of a traditional casino. They offer a wide range of games, including slots, blackjack, roulette, poker, and more. You play these games using real money, and you can win real money prizes.
Types of Games
Online casinos boast a vast selection of games, catering to all tastes. Here are some of the most popular:
- Slots: These are the easiest games to learn. You spin the reels and hope to match symbols for a win. They come in various themes and offer bonus features.
- Blackjack: A card game where you try to get a hand value as close to 21 as possible without going over.
- Roulette: A game where you bet on where a ball will land on a spinning wheel.
- Poker: A card game that involves skill, strategy, and betting. There are many variations, such as Texas Hold’em and Omaha.
- Baccarat: A card game where you bet on the player, the banker, or a tie.
- Live Dealer Games: These games stream a live dealer, allowing you to play table games with real people in real-time.
RTP and Volatility
Two important concepts to understand are Return to Player (RTP) and volatility. RTP is the percentage of all wagered money a game is designed to pay back to players over time. A higher RTP is generally better. Volatility refers to the risk level of a game. High-volatility games offer bigger payouts but less frequently, while low-volatility games offer smaller, more frequent wins.
Choosing a Safe and Reputable Online Casino
The online casino landscape is vast, and not all casinos are created equal. It’s crucial to choose a safe and reputable platform to protect your money and personal information.
Licensing and Regulation
The most important thing to look for is a valid license from a reputable regulatory body. In Canada, some of the common licensing jurisdictions include the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C), and the Kahnawake Gaming Commission. A licensed casino is subject to strict regulations and audits, ensuring fair play and player protection.
Security Measures
Ensure the casino uses secure encryption technology (like SSL) to protect your personal and financial information. Look for the padlock symbol in the address bar of the website, which indicates a secure connection.
Game Selection and Software Providers
A good online casino will offer a wide variety of games from reputable software providers like Microgaming, NetEnt, Playtech, and Evolution Gaming. These providers are known for their high-quality games and fair play.
Payment Options
Check that the casino offers convenient and secure payment options that you trust, such as credit cards, debit cards, e-wallets (like P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), and bank transfers. Also, make sure they support Canadian dollars (CAD).
Customer Support
A reliable online casino should provide excellent customer support, available through various channels such as live chat, email, and phone. Test their responsiveness and helpfulness before you commit to playing.
Responsible Gambling: Playing Smart and Staying Safe
Online gambling should always be a form of entertainment, not a source of income. It’s essential to gamble responsibly to avoid potential problems.
Setting a Budget
Before you start playing, decide how much money you can afford to lose. Stick to your budget and never chase losses. Consider it money spent on entertainment.
Time Limits
Set time limits for your gambling sessions. Take regular breaks and avoid playing for extended periods.
Recognizing Problem Gambling
Be aware of the signs of problem gambling, such as chasing losses, gambling more than you can afford, and neglecting other responsibilities. If you feel you have a problem, seek help from organizations like the Responsible Gambling Council or the Problem Gambling Helpline.
Using Self-Exclusion Tools
Most online casinos offer self-exclusion tools that allow you to temporarily or permanently restrict your access to their platform. Use these tools if you need a break from gambling.
